Job Description:
Job Description Overview: The Maintenance Worker II position
performs a variety of tasks involving the maintenance, repair,
improvement, and cleaning of parks, park buildings, recreational
facilities, and related areas. This position works in a small team
environment under general supervision. The Parks Maintenance Staff
is a close-knit crew who works well together and enjoys an
extremely positive relationship with the community. Abilities: ---
Operate a vehicle with a trailer. --- Use basic hand and power
tools common to grounds keeping. --- Understand and follow basic
oral and written instructions. --- Establish and maintain
cooperative working relationships. --- Operate hand and power
mowers, edgers, saws, pruners, tractors, tractor attachments such
as back hoes, and loaders, etc. --- Prune, plant, and irrigate
turf, landscape, and trees. --- Install, repair, and adjust
landscape sprinkler systems. --- Identify plant disease, nutrient,
watering and related problems preferred. --- Perform basic
carpentry and concrete work required for vandalism repair and park
improvements. --- Mix and apply fertilizers. --- Ability to perform
or learn to perform traffic control setups necessary to complete
daily assignments. --- Ability to operate or learn to operate a
computer and work related software. Experience and Education
Requirements: High School Diploma or its equivalent and ability to
read, speak, and write English. Two years of recent full-time
experience in parks and/or building maintenance work, or in
appropriate trades or crafts, which demonstrates possession of the
required knowledge and abilities. Certification
Requirements/opportunities: - Certified Pool Operator (CPO) ---
must possess or be willing to obtain within first 12 months
-Certified Playground Inspector --- must possess or be willing to
obtain within first 24 months -Pesticide Applicator --- must
possess or be willing to obtain within first 24 months Salary
incentives apply, district covers costs Special Requirements:
California driver---s license and clean driving record. Physical
Demands: While performing the duties of this job, the employee is
regularly required to stand; walk; use hands to finger, handle or
feel; reach with hands and arms; and talk or hear. The employee is
frequently required to stoop, kneel, crouch or crawl. The employee
is occasionally required to climb or balance. The employee must
regularly lift and/or move up to 50 pounds. Specific vision
abilities required by this job include vision, distance vision,
color vision, peripheral vision, depth perspective, and ability to
